"While BHP has deeper pockets, Newcrest has technical skills, known as block-caving, linked to large-scale bulk underground mining.
Block caving involves hollowing out an ore body and allowing it to collapse under its own weight.
It has a smaller environmental footprint than open pit mining. Newcrest is one of a handful of miners that has block cave experience, at its Cadia gold mine in Australia's state of New South Wales" - LSE Solg share news.
BHP says it prefers to build its own projects to maximise profitability, rather than to expand through acquisitions, but buying a small stake in an early-stage project gives it a chance to influence development.
"It's not of financial consequence for them (BHP), but it's one of the things you need to do to get your foot on future deposits," Morningstar analyst Mathew Hodge said of Tuesday's deal.
